Awareness

0/15

0%

How readily the right buyers recognize you and understand the category or problem you address when they enter a buying cycle.

Differentiation and Value

0/20

0%

How clearly you translate a unique, defensible reason to choose you into a business outcome, tied to results.

Trust and Reputation

0/20

0%

How consistently buying committees experience credibility and quality across references, case studies, and clinical or outcomes proof.

Digital Access

0/15

0%

How easily prospects understand your offering, see a relevant example, and move to a buyer conversation with minimal friction.

Experience and Delivery

0/15

0%

How well your people, processes, and services/products deliver the brand promise across the deal and onboarding or engagement cycle.

Growth Readiness

0/15

0%

How aligned brand and marketing are to GTM strategy, measurable priorities, and accountable operating rhythms.

Growth Engine Program

If results are strong but uneven across segments, it’s time to install a Growth Engine that turns today’s strengths into repeatable outcomes. This shows up when wins exist but are uneven by segment or vertical, conversion is good but not great, and teams want a faster cycle between learning and launch. This performance program is designed to standardize demand workflows, build a test-and-learn pipeline for pages and campaigns, and run an operating rhythm that links content, media, and reputation work to clear goals and a single North Star. We set a shared scorecard, hold weekly stand-ups, and manage a backlog that ranks ideas by impact and effort. We replicate proven layouts and proof from adjacent offerings, defend share of voice in your category, and run focused experiments on messages, CTAs, and reference prompts. This is not a rebuild. It is alignment. It is a brand performance system that scales what works and removes any remaining friction. The result is higher conversion, lower acquisition costs, and internal team habits that sustain strong performance for {{org_name}}.
